Boat Dock Construction in Overland Park, KS

Boat dock construction services involve designing and building custom docks that extend from the shoreline into the water, providing a stable platform for boating, fishing, or relaxing by the water. These projects can range from simple, floating docks to more elaborate structures with walkways, seating areas, or boat lifts. Property owners typically seek these services to enhance their waterfront access, improve safety, or create a designated area for storing and launching boats. Before requesting a dock construction, it’s helpful to consider factors such as the size and type of boats that will use the dock, local water conditions, and any specific features desired for the structure.

Homeowners should also evaluate property boundaries, water depth, and access points to ensure the design meets their needs and complies with local regulations. Understanding the materials available, maintenance requirements, and how the dock will integrate with existing shoreline features can help in planning a project that offers long-term durability and functionality. Contacting a professional for guidance can provide insights into suitable designs and help ensure the project aligns with the property’s unique characteristics and intended use.

FAQ

Boat Dock Construction Questions

What types of boat docks are available? There are various options including floating docks, stationary docks, and modular systems to suit different shoreline conditions and preferences.

What materials are used in dock construction? Common materials include pressure-treated wood, composite decking, vinyl, and aluminum, chosen for durability and suitability to the environment.

Can existing docks be expanded or modified? Yes, existing docks can often be extended or customized to better accommodate boat sizes and usage needs.

What should property owners consider before construction? Factors such as shoreline stability, water depth, and local regulations are important to ensure a safe and compliant dock setup.
